    Just a PSA, The Finals is playable on Linux and is F2P with a very reasonable monetization (cosmetic only with some free cosmetic options as well) and the new season just began.

    For me it scratches that multiplayer itch because the destructible environments make matches feel very dynamic.

    I would say the community is much better than what you would expect from Call of Duty or Destiny or anything looking to hit super mainstream. I think most toxic players won't play the game because the game has a high effective TTK. The average encounter is around probably 1-2 seconds because you usually need to hit more than 5 shots and your opponent has enough time to react and use movement to make them a harder target to hit. The higher TTK may be a deal breaker, it was for a lot of people during launch, but I personally enjoy it.

    I think the MTX is pretty mild. It's all cosmetic so they don't impact the core gameplay at all, which means if you don't care about cosmetics your only interaction with the MTX is the little sale window on the top left of the main menu. You can earn some in game currency to buy cosmetics but because it's F2P their only revenue streams are the battlepass (which again is also strictly cosmetic rewards or in game currency) and the cosmetic shop. Some things are only for real cash and they can look expensive (like $20 for a pack of cosmetic items) but they usually come with in game currencies so if you're planning to use the in game currency as well that $20 usually drops to $7-$8 which for 2025 isn't actually that much. I forgot to mention, the battlepass can be bought for the in game currency so what I've done is bought the $20 thingy and the use most of the in game currency to buy the battlepass.
